Secrets revealed! After the dramatic events of the last two issues and the secret of Dr. Eggman, Sonic races off to shut down the organized Badniks at the source. Unfortunately, there's more at play than Sonic has realized, and more powerful players...

One of the first major villains of the new series revealed!

A special foil cover to celebrate entering the second half of Sonic's first year at IDW!

    This series is a nice treat that I look forward to every month. Between Flynn’s storytelling and the carousel of talented artists, each issue contains some amazing and classic comic book action while remaining fresh. Sonic the Hedgehog #7 gives us an amazing battle scene, a nice twist, and a really fun reunion at the end. This issue makes me more excited for the next one more than any issue prior has done. Its drama and conflict with our favorite hedgehog easily create the comic book of the week for me. Read Full Review
